Y Y Co-operation is the secret of suc . cess and we hope in some way we may be able to return the help. BLUE RIDGE CONFERENCE r This issue of THE GAMECOCK is devoted to the interests of the i Y. M. C. A., which is perhaps ~ the livest organization on the h campus. In order to continue a the present success of the organ " ization the men in the lower chtsses must be training to take "r up the work carried on by the g upper classmen. One of the principle places where the collet.e men of the " Sou th trin for t.h is work is at Blue Ridge. It is not, however, a place of training alone but a r place for recreation and pleasure. - There is no place where one can get as much help and pleasure a for as little money as at Blue Ridge. Thus it is with great pleasure that we assist in what way we can of putting this op . portunity before the student b ody. We sincerely hops- that - all will give the matter their thought fu I consideralion and try to help make Carolina's repre sentation one of the largest at the Con ference. V s. OUR LATEST ADDIIION The University is indeed fortu ] nate in securing Mr. J. 0. Van Meter as physical director for next year. lie is undoubtedly one of the hest qualified men r that could have been found and u not only the University but the whole state will feel the effects of' his work. In the five states of the Union f where Mr. Van Meter has been located in the past few years he has been a true leader-. He has served as referee or umpire thru out the South. Ile is particular ly well known in South Carolina, his services being constantly in demandui( as5 an ofhicial. WVe know of no one who stands -fr cleaner athletics. This was biroughit f(orce4full. to mind last t f'al wI~hen lhe inifilictecd several se -vere p'nalties for swearing while atng as ref'eree. Mr i.
